The fixation system will involve ionic bonds involving sulphonic acid teams and protonated amino groups, supplemented by hydrogen bonding and van der Waals forces.
Team A involves acid dyes that demonstrate superior affinity in weakly acidic to neutral liquor (pH 5–six.5), combined with excellent migration and levelling Homes. These dyes are most well-liked for pale to medium depth shades on nylon in which most levelness is the principal requirement.

Electrolytes gradual the First amount of dyeing by forming non permanent associations with dye molecules or fibre web pages. These associations dissociate progressively as temperature rises, gradually releasing dye for managed uptake by Acid Dyes the fibre. Recommended electrolyte dosage ranges from 5–15% owf (on weight of fibre) depending on dye kind and wanted depth of shade.

Dye choice should balance two competing general performance necessities: levelness of colour distribution and clean fastness in the finished article. Levelling acid dyes (pH two–four) generate nicely-distributed shades fast resulting from substantial migration, nevertheless the resulting clean fastness is lousy to reasonable, producing them suitable just for content necessitating vibrant shades without extended wash exposure.
